ECUADOR: Natives Declare Victory In Water Privatization Battle.

LAHT/    Major indigenous organizations have claimed victory after the Legislative Assembly failed to pass a controversial bill that some believed opened the door to water privatization. The proposed water law will be deferred for five months until there is a referendum in indigenous communities. Protesters have clashed with police in Quito with dozens injured and arrested.
